Clough has been released by Huddersfield today by mutual consent.

With SL clubs on £280k less for next season I can see a few of them having to trim squads by a couple of players each. With no SL reserve competition either I can see a lot of players looking for Championship contracts for 2021. As they will be mostly lower paid SL squad players, if they can manage to find employment (easier said than done at the moment) as well as a part time Championship contract, they will probably be on similar earnings.
